For the first time since the introduction of the V6 Turbo Hybrid, no Mercedes driver is on the podium. Lewis Hamilton and Nico Rosberg were involved in too many incidents, losing a one-two finish that was promised to them before the race.
On 26/07, 14:53
Once again, the Budapest circuit delivered a race full of surprises. Thus, it was Sebastian Vettel, equaling Ayrton Senna, who led ahead of the two Red Bulls of Daniil Kvyat and Daniel Ricciardo. The Mercedes faced mishaps: Lewis Hamilton finished 6th and Nico Rosberg 8th.

The gap between the two compounds brought by Pirelli to Hungary is significant this weekend (two seconds in a quick lap). Race strategies should therefore be more aggressive than usual.
